In this episode of the HealthTree Podcast, host Jenny Ahlstrom welcomes Dr. Robert Orlowski from MD Anderson Cancer Center to review groundbreaking developments from the ASH (American Society of Hematology) 2025 meeting and what to look forward to in 2026.
The conversation includes a discussion of smoldering myeloma and the use of teclistamab and daratumumab in the high-risk smoldering setting. Dr. Orlowski shares the 2/20/20 risk criteria, the addition of genetic testing into risk stratification and the impact of plant-based diets and exercise to slow progression.
Dr. Orlowski shares approaches for newly diagnosed multiple myeloma therapy with the standard being quad-based therapy that includes a CD38 monoclonal antibody. Studies are now using CAR T and bispecific antibody therapy into the newly diagnosed setting.
For relapsed or refractory myeloma patients, celmods are in development with iberdomide and mezigdomide helping to restore T cell function. CAR Ts continue to evolve with an upcoming anticipated approval of anito-cel, faster CAR T technology and in vivo CAR Ts, allowing the cells to grow up inside of the patient instead of being sent out for manufacturing. Bispecific antibodies continue to expand with studies including elranatamab and linvoseltamab and a bispecific with a new target called cevostamab. Additionally, a trispecific antibody called ramantamig is in development.
MRD testing is being used more regularly to determine when patients can stop maintenance therapy and bespoke (or personalized) therapy is becoming more advanced for high-risk features. The show concludes with a view towards a cure in myeloma and answers to caller questions.
